Types of Car Exhaust Pipes Available

Car exhaust pipes come in various types, each designed for specific vehicles and performance needs. The most common types include stainless steel, aluminized steel, and mild steel exhaust pipes. Stainless steel pipes are highly durable and resistant to rust and corrosion, making them ideal for those who live in areas with harsh weather conditions. While they are often more expensive, their longevity can justify the investment.

Aluminized steel offers a good balance between cost and durability. These pipes are coated with a layer of aluminum, providing some resistance to rust; however, they are not as resilient as stainless steel. Mild steel pipes are typically the most affordable option on the market but tend to corrode more quickly and may require replacement sooner than their counterparts.

In addition to the material, exhaust pipes may also differ in terms of shape and size. Some are designed as direct replacements for factory parts, while others are aftermarket solutions that can enhance performance. Understanding the various types available can help consumers make informed choices based on their specific needs and vehicle compatibility.

Installation Tips for Car Exhaust Pipes

Installing a car exhaust pipe can be a rewarding DIY project, provided that you have the right tools and knowledge. Before you begin, it’s essential to gather all the necessary tools, including wrenches, a socket set, and possibly a saw if you need to modify the existing pipe. Make sure you also have safety gear such as gloves and goggles, as working with exhaust systems can be hazardous.

Once you have everything ready, it’s crucial to raise the vehicle securely using jack stands. This provides adequate space to work and ensures that you are safe during the installation process. It’s advisable to refer to the vehicle’s service manual or specific online tutorials related to your car model for step-by-step guidance, as the process can vary significantly between vehicles.

After you’ve installed the new exhaust pipe, check for leaks before taking the car out for a drive. This can typically be done by starting the engine and listening for unusual sounds or by running your hand along the joints. Addressing any issues immediately will help ensure the lifespan and performance of your new exhaust pipe.

Maintaining Your Car Exhaust Pipe for Longevity

Maintaining your car’s exhaust pipe is crucial for ensuring its longevity and optimal performance. Regular inspections should be a routine part of your vehicle maintenance. Look for signs of rust, corrosion, and physical damage. Sometimes, small damages can quickly escalate into larger issues if they are ignored. Early detection can save you time and money down the road.

Cleaning your exhaust pipe can also extend its life. Built-up soot and carbon deposits can accumulate inside the pipe, leading to reduced performance. Using a specialized cleaner or a simple mixture of vinegar and baking soda can help remove these deposits. Regular cleaning can prevent buildup and keep your exhaust system functioning as intended.

Additionally, consider the driving conditions you typically encounter, as this can affect the wear on your exhaust system. Frequent short trips, especially in stop-and-go traffic, can cause condensation to build up inside the pipe, leading to rust. If you commonly drive in harsh weather or challenging environments, it may be wise to perform checks more frequently. Regular maintenance not only enhances performance but also contributes to the overall health of your vehicle.

6. How can I maintain my exhaust pipe after installation?

Maintaining your exhaust pipe after installation is crucial for ensuring its longevity and optimal performance. Regular inspections are essential; look for signs of rust, corrosion, or damage. Keeping the area around the exhaust clean will help prevent build-up that can lead to blockage or deterioration. It’s also a good idea to check the hanging brackets and clamps for rust or looseness, tightening or replacing them as needed.

Another maintenance tip is to avoid driving in harsh conditions when possible, as road salt and debris can accelerate corrosion. If you notice any unusual sounds, such as rattling or hissing, investigate promptly since these could indicate a leak or loose component. Routine maintenance allows you to catch potential problems before they lead to larger issues, ultimately preserving the exhaust system’s integrity.
